Taxation Without Reason

My income tax is due in a few weeks! I hate it. I’m pretty good at math‚ but I no longer prepare my own taxes. The form alone scares me. I feel I have to hire an accountant because Congress‚ endlessly sucking up to various interest groups‚ keeps adding to a tax code. Now even accountants and tax nerds barely understand it. I can get a deduction for feeding feral cats but not for having a watchdog. I can deduct clarinet lessons if I get an orthodontist to say it’ll cure my overbite‚ but not piano lessons if a psychotherapist prescribes them for relaxation. Exotic dancers can depreciate breast implants. Even though whaling is mostly banned‚ owning a whaling boat can get you $10‚000 in deductions. And so on. Stop! I have a life! I don’t want to spend my time learning about such things. No wonder most Americans pay for some form of assistance. We pay big—about $104 billion a year. We waste 2 billion hours filling out stupid forms. That may not even be the worst part of the tax code. We adjust our lives to satisfy the whims of politicians. They manipulate us with tax rules. Million-dollar mortgage deductions invite us to buy bigger homes. Solar tax credits got me to put panels on my roof. “These incentives are a good thing‚” say politicians. “Even high taxes alone encourage gifts to charity. But “Americans don’t need to be bribed to give‚” says Steve Forbes in one of my videos. “In the 1980s‚ when the top rate got cut from 70% down to 28% … charitable giving went up. When people have more‚ they give more.” Right. When government lets us live our own lives‚ good things happen. But politicians want more control. American colonists started a revolution partly over taxes. They raided British ships and dumped their tea into the Boston Harbor to protest a tax of “3 pennies per pound.” But once those “don’t tax me!” colonists became politicians‚ they‚ too‚ raised taxes. First‚ they taxed things they deemed bad‚ like snuff and whiskey. Alexander Hamilton’s whiskey tax led to violent protests.  Now Americans meekly (mostly) accept new and much higher taxes. All of us suffer because politicians have turned income tax into a manipulative maze. We waste money and time and do things we wouldn’t normally do. Since I criticize government‚ I assume some IRS agent would like to come after me. So‚ cowering in fear‚ I hire an accountant and tell her‚ “Megan‚ don’t be aggressive. Just skip any challengeable deduction‚ even if it means I pay more.” I like having an accountant‚ but I don’t like having to have one. I resent having to pay Megan. I once calculated what I could buy with the money I pay her. I could get a brand-new motorcycle. I could take a cruise ship to Italy and back every year.  Better still‚ I could give my money to charity and maybe do some good in the world. For the same amount I spend on Megan‚ I could pay four kids’ tuition at a private school funded by SSPNYC.org. Or I could invest. I might help grow a company that creates a fun product‚ cures cancer‚ or creates wealth in a hundred ways. But I can’t. I need to pay Megan. What a waste. COPYRIGHT 2024 BY JFS PRODUCTIONS INC. Las Vegas Police Log Over 400 Human Trafficking Cases in Super Bowl Week 

Police investigated over 400 cases related to human trafficking during Super Bowl week in Las Vegas‚ authorities said.   Cases involved pandering‚ adult and minor sex trafficking‚ and solicitation attempts (known also as “John” arrests)‚ Las Vegas Sheriff Kevin McMahill said Tuesday during a town hall.   Las Vegas logged 12 confirmed arrests for human trafficking and 26 so-called bot cases online around the time of Super Bowl LVII‚ McMahill said.   In a bot (or robot) case‚ a detective uses the internet to covertly converse with individuals who say they desire to “pick up a kid and do sex trafficking with them” the sheriff said.   Without providing details‚ McMahill also listed 303 arrests or citations for solicitation‚ loitering‚ and trespassing; 21 “John” arrests or citations; and 49 other transgressions related to human trafficking.  In total‚ the Police Department reported 411 violations of law connected with trafficking.   From 2013 to 2016‚ Nevada logged only 356 cases of human trafficking. In 2021‚ the state recorded 201 cases.   Cases may include multiple victims‚ but represent individual instances of trafficking‚ police say.  As The Daily Signal previously reported‚ Las Vegas police worked with a local nonprofit‚ Signs of Hope‚ to counter an expected increase in human trafficking cases surrounding the NFL’s Super Bowl.  Kimberly Small‚ CEO of Signs of Hope‚ which fights sexual violence and exploitation‚ talked about the issue in an interview with the Las Vegas Sun before the Feb. 11 game between the Kansas City Chiefs and the San Francisco 49ers.  “We do focus a lot of our resources around these larger events because we know that there’s going to be an uptick in numbers‚” Small said.  A direct connection exists between child trafficking and the crisis of illegal immigration at the southern border‚ according to a 2023 report from Emma Waters‚ a research associate in The Heritage Foundation’s Devos Center for Life‚ Religion‚ and Family. (The Daily Signal is Heritage’s news outlet.)  About 60% of children who cross into the U.S. unlawfully will end up in “prostitution‚ forced labor‚ and child pornography‚” Waters’ report says.  The Biden administration reported releasing over 400 children last year to “nonrelated” adults in the U.S. Most had other children already in their care‚ officials said.  A whistleblower told Congress last April that the U.S. government is the “middleman” in the multibillion-dollar industry of human trafficking of minors across the southern border.  Half of the most wanted child traffickers sought by U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ement are from Mexico‚ according to Waters’ report.  “The link between human trafficking and the porous southern border highlights the need for strong border security‚” Waters told The Daily Signal in an earlier interview. “The Biden administration’s negligent enforcement at the southern border directly corresponds with the increase in human trafficking into the United States‚ especially during major national events such as the Super Bowl.”  Have an opinion about this article? Radical Immigrant Rights Group Denied Almost $2 Million for Misusing Federal COVID-19 Funds 

A county in Northern Virginia has declined to hand over almost $2 million in federal COVID-19 relief to a liberal immigration activist group that calls itself a “national powerhouse.”   The Prince William Board of County Supervisors voted Feb. 20 to deny the proposed reimbursement of about $1 million in federal funds to the organization‚ called CASA‚ after a county audit discovered over $200‚000 worth of misallocated funds.  The pro-amnesty group was supposed to use the federal COVID-19 aid to build a “training lab” and cover “programming start-up costs” for a new welcome center to be built in Prince William County.   According to the audit obtained by local news site InsideNOVA‚ however‚ CASA used the funds to offset infrastructure costs at a separate location and to pay for an employee’s English language classes.  Prince William found that CASA also used “thousands of dollars” to create merchandise‚ including lip balm‚ hoodies‚ and “fidget fun blocks‚” InsideNOVA reported.  The Daily Signal sought comment from the pro-amnesty organization and will update this article if it responds. The immigration group CASA is not the same as the organization Court Appointed Special Advocates‚ also known as CASA‚ which operates on behalf of children in court systems across the nation.  CASA made waves in June 2020 when it disrupted another board of supervisors meeting in Prince William. Members of the group joined Black Lives Matter demonstrators in protesting the county’s cooperation with U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ement‚ the agency known as ICE‚ as well as calling on county officials to defund the police.  During that meeting‚ a CASA representative made harsh remarks about a Republican supervisor‚ Yesli Vega.   The CASA rep told Vega she “is the devil” and should “zip your mouth‚” according to several news reports.  The CASA rep apparently condemned Vega for her support of a federal program in Prince William to identify illegal aliens who had committed crimes. Vega is also the first Hispanic member of the Prince William Board of County Supervisors.   CASA considers itself a “national powerhouse” that is dedicated to “building power and improving the quality of life in working-class: Black‚ Latino/a/e‚ Afro-descent‚ Indigenous‚ and Immigrant Communities‚” according to its website.   The website says the group aims “to create paths to citizenship” for illegal aliens.   In one such effort‚ CASA partnered with Baltimore’s Office of Immigrant Affairs to help over 1‚000 immigrant families “access federal‚ state‚ and local aid.”  The organization often uses the phrase “Latinx‚” a phrase for gender-nonconforming Hispanics who won’t use Latino or Latina to describe themselves.   The group focuses on what it calls “LGBTQIA+” initiatives. It participates regularly in the District of Columbia’s Pride Parade‚ chanting “Si Se Puede” (meaning “Yes‚ We Can”)‚ a common phrase for activists started by labor leader Cesar Chavez and the United Farm Workers of America.  CASA also recently hosted “Café Con CASA‚” a presentation dedicated to “addressing the imperialist roots of the gender binary‚ anti-LGBT legislative trends‚ and more.”  The group also touts its political initiatives to achieve “climate justice.” On its website‚ CASA says the “climate emergency humanity faces today is fueled by capitalism‚ colonialism‚ and imperialism.”  Have an opinion about this article? The State of Black Progress in 2024

As part of Black History Month 2024‚ my organization‚ CURE‚ Center for Urban Renewal and Education‚ has announced the release of “The State of Black Progress‚” published by Encounter Books. This is a follow-up to “The State of Black America‚” published by CURE in 2022. The objective of these tomes is to showcase first-class scholarship to paint a comprehensive picture for thinking much differently about the reality facing Black Americans than what has been the norm for many years. By “thinking much differently‚” I mean to say that our case shows that Blacks may have some unique problems and challenges‚ but the principles for dealing with these challenges are not about race. The truths that govern human reality‚ the truths that enable human success‚ are not different between races but are the same for all. Different ethnic groups or races may have unique problems‚ just as every individual human being has his or her own unique problems. But the truths to which every human being must turn to solve their unique problems are the same for all. In this spirit‚ we were very honored to be hosted by the American Enterprise institute in Washington‚ D.C.‚ to do a joint event to publicize this tome. Three of the 12 scholars who contributed essays for the book are American Enterprise Institute scholars. AEI‚ whose stated mission is “expanding liberty‚ increasing individual opportunity‚ and strengthening free enterprise‚” is the oldest Washington policy institute promoting these values‚ with a legacy reaching back to the 1930s. Our excitement to be hosted by and work with AEI is that AEI is about the key principles that define America as a free country with a free economy. At CURE‚ we focus on race and poverty exclusively — but we share the same American values with AEI regarding the principles needed for solving our problems. Two issues that we deal with in this work are federal retirement policy — Social Security — and federal housing policy. Both these areas saw major changes through expansion of government going back to the 1930s. AEI’s roots go back to that time; the institute stepped up and opposed significant expansion of the role of government in the lives of Americans. Our work in “The State of Black Progress” covers that gamut of where government has become majorly involved in the lives of Americans‚ particularly Black Americans. Beyond Social Security and federal housing policy‚ we’re talking about education policy‚ health care‚ local community economic policies and the changing ways federal judges read and apply our constitution to justify expansion of government. Our scholars show in all these areas that government activism and expansion designed to help low-income Americans has hurt rather than helped. Sadly‚ thinking about race in America has widely meant government activism and expansion. It not only has hurt the individuals these policies were meant to help‚ but it has hurt the whole country. As our nation now is being crushed by spending and debt‚ all should consider that‚ compared to the 25% of the American economy that government now consumes‚ in the mid-1960s‚ when the Civil Rights Act passed‚ this stood at 17%. Back in the late 1930s‚ when key elements of this began‚ federal spending consumed less than 10% of the U.S. economy. AEI’s Ian Rowe shows that when the data for race is corrected for family structure‚ when we look at Black households with intact families‚ with a married husband and wife heading the household‚ Black Americans are as healthy as any healthy part of our nation. It is unfortunate that the success of the Civil Rights Movement was parlayed into a new birth of government rather than into a new birth of freedom. CURE is working to change that‚ in the interest of Black Americans and all Americans. Thugs beat up and shoot at driver who crashed into illegal street show‚ then light his truck on fire‚ California police say

California police say an illegal street car show turned violent after a driver in a white truck crashed into one of the stunt cars and bystanders beat and shot at the man. The bizarre attack was reported on Sunday at about 5:30 p.m. in the city of Vallejo near Springs Road and Rollingwood Drive by a 7-Eleven convenience store. Vallejo police Sgt. Rashad Hollis said that the driver of the pickup truck was blocked in by the cars spinning in circles. Video shows the truck driving into the intersection and crashing into a Ford Mustang in the intersection. The spectators began to attack the truck driver‚ who tried to escape by running into the convenience store. They chased him into the store and beat him before they looted the store and lit his truck on fire. KTVU-TV reported that they stole cigarettes‚ candy‚ lottery scratch-off tickets‚ and beer from the store. Residents told KTVU that they are upset at the lack of police response to the illegal car shows in the city. "Of course‚ we're frustrated. We're angry. You don't see the police. You never see the police. The only time you the police is 30‚ 40 minutes later‚ after‚ after whatever happens‚" said Tom Davis‚ a resident in the area. Witnesses told KGO-TV that the illegal car show had been going on for quite a while before the white truck tried to drive through. "At one point‚ we saw a white truck drive into the sideshow and all the kids from the sideshow went and grabbed him out of the truck and started destroying his vehicle‚" said a woman from the neighborhood. A man nicknamed "Big T" works at a pawn store in the intersection and defended the driver. "Yeah‚ he's just an innocent person trying to get wherever he's going and then he gets victimized and sideshows‚ all they do is just you know disrupt everybody and‚ and they're dangerous‚ and people get hurt‚" he said. Vallejo City Mayor Robert McConnell told KGO that he wants to see stiffer penalties for those who participate in the illegal car shows in order to deter the incidents. "I believe it should be much longer‚" he said. "I would like to see 90 days. They're just making a mockery of‚ of everybody else."Vallejo Police said they were investigating but had made no arrests yet. Here's a local news report about the incident: Like Blaze News?
